The UK government has also played a crucial role in the rise of paper bags In 2015, the government introduced a plastic bag charge, requiring retailers to charge customers for single-use plastic bags This policy has proved highly effective in reducing plastic bag consumption, with an estimated 9 billion fewer bags being used in the UK in the first year alone To avoid the charge, many consumers turned to paper bags as a more sustainable alternative.

Furthermore, paper bags offer practical advantages They are larger and can hold more items compared to plastic bags, making them ideal for grocery shopping or carrying bulky items With improved durability, paper bags can now be reused multiple times, further reducing waste Moreover, they are easily recyclable, ensuring a circular economy for packaging materials.
The popularity of paper bags in the UK has sparked innovation in the industry Manufacturers are now developing new types of paper bags, such as those made from recycled or FSC-certified paper These bags provide an even more sustainable option for consumers who are conscious of the environmental impact of their choices.
Despite the numerous benefits of paper bags, there are still challenges to overcome Some argue that the production of paper bags still requires significant amounts of water and energy, impacting the overall carbon footprint However, advancements in production processes and the increasing use of recycled materials are steadily reducing this impact.
